%X High-density AlN ceramics were prepared without sintering additives by high-pressure sintering at 5.0 GPa and differente temperatures. The characterization of the sintered bodies was determined by XRD, SEM and micro-Raman spectroscopy (MRS). Compared conventional liquid-phase sintering, the sintering temperature was effectively lowered and the sitering time was shortened under high pressure. Controlling fracture mode was intraguanular when the sintering temperature was as low as 1400 °C under 5.0 GPa. The microstructure of single-phase equiaxed polycrystal in AlN body materials formed at 1800°C and 5.0 GPa for 50 min. There are Residual compression stress in AlN bodies prepared by high-pressure and residual compression stress of the AlN ceramics sintered at 5.0 GPa and 1700 °C for 125 min is -2.0 GPa.
